Key points
- Minor bugs not fixed officially, but fixed by third-party patches. See Unofficial patches.
- Extensive modding community, including Steam Workshop integration.
- Locked at 60 FPS. Most physics and other simulations are tied to the game's framerate causing problems if unlocked.
- Graphics glitches present on Nvidia SLI. Disable SLI.
- Official patch causes lip sync glitches; character's mouths move inconsistently with speech. No fix available.

Version differences
- The Elder Scrolls V: Skyrim - Legendary Edition is a complete edition with all DLC.
- The Elder Scrolls Anthology includes Arena, Daggerfall, Morrowind, Oblivion and Skyrim together with all expansions and DLC.
- The Elder Scrolls Anthology includes a single Steam key that unlocks Morrowind, Oblivion and Skyrim along with all expansions and DLC.[1][2]

Unofficial patches
- Best installed along with a Mod Manager such as Mod Organizer.
- Unofficial Skyrim Patch
- Unofficial Dawnguard Patch
- Unofficial Dragonborn Patch
- Unofficial Hearthfire Patch
- Unofficial High Resolution Patch
SKSE
- Required by many mods such as SkyUI. Enables advanced scripting capabilities. Simply extract into the main Skyrim path.
SkyUI
- Advanced menu interface. Optimized for keyboard and mouse control, supports advanced sorting, search and scaling.
Mod Organizer
- Powerful and easy to use mod manager with mod virtualization to keep the installation folder clean.
- Can easily directly download mods from the Skyrim Nexus through its own client.
OneTweak
- Provides a native borderless mode along with some other important memory fixes.
Modding Utilities
- Skyrim Configurator, A GUI configuration file editor for Skyrim.
- LOOT (successor of BOSS), third-party pre-launcher. Resolves some mod incompatibilities.
- Wrye Bash, third-party mod manager. Resolves some mod incompatibilities and opens game settings for edits.
- TES5Edit - Used for merging patches and cleaning plugins and master files
Modifications
- Some mods are either incompatible or need to overwrite other similar mods. Read any compatibility notes before installing multiple mods.
- Nexus Mods, Skyrim - Third party mods distributor.
- Skyrim G.E.M.S. - A varied collection of some of the most known and possibly useful mods.
- Steam Workshop, Skyrim - Subscribed mods are automatically installed and updated.

System requirements
Windows | ||
---|---|---|
Minimum | Recommended | |
Operating system (OS) | XP, Vista, 7 | |
Processor (CPU) | Dual Core 2.0 GHz | Quad-core Intel or AMD |
System memory (RAM) | 2 GB | 4 GB |
Hard disk drive (HDD) | 6 GB | 8 GB |
Video card (GPU) | 512 MB of VRAM DirectX 9.0c compatible | NVIDIA GeForce GTX 260 AMD Radeon 4890 1 GB of VRAM DirectX 9.0c compatible |
